Abstract

eCO2Plant is a sustainable domestic plant for aquarium maintenance that produces CO2 from food waste biochemical reactions. This article describes the entire process of design, prototyping, and production of a system based on food waste recovery that does not use electricity or any other type of fossil fuel. eCO2Plant has been awarded as “Most innovative technology” among 47 start-up in the “Green Jobs” competition. It represents a peculiar example of an environmental start-up created by students of high school.
